Electric Theater

Spark your students' interest in electricity and magnetism with this highly interactive auditorium program. We'll explore the properties of electricity using a Van de Graaff generator and Tesla coil, and we'll cover topics including plasma, electromagnetism, Lenz's Law, direct and alternating currents, Ohm's Law, Joule's Law and transformers. Prepare your students for a truly hair-raising experience as they discover the power of science.

Fire & Ice

This program goes to extremes to teach students about the different states of matter. Using fire and liquid nitrogen, our instructor demonstrates how physical and chemical changes occur. Student volunteers help the presenter explore how temperature affects matter.
